Wine by feeding bottle! Good heavens! Wine on the end of your pinkie finger or a bit of gauze, dipped in a little cup, is more like it! I think the idea in the tradition is that sweet+suckiing=comfort -- not so different from that glucose-by-syringe -- and the tradition's two ideas of sweet are wine and honey. The reason they get wine and not honey is that the person holding them at this point in the ceremony is also holding a cup of wine, so it's handy. But the baby still only gets a dip-and-taste. But the quantity making it down those little gullets is much less than you would use a feeding bottle for, thank god.
